AVUV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review

814 of the 7,458 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Avantis US Small Cap Value ETF (AVUV)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$10B — down 3.7% from $10.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 75 funds opened new AVUV positions and 52 closed out — a net gain of 23 holders — while 453 added to existing stakes and 224 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Focus Partners Wealth, adding an estimated $368M. The largest seller was Churchill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$218M sold.
